THE SDUDY OF THE INTERMEDIATES REACTIONS AND THE REACTION MECHANISM IN THEE THERMOLYSIS OF TETRALINE
Abstract:
In order to understand more clearly the reaction mechanism in the thermolysis of tertraline, thermal decomposition of some intermediates such as 1-methylindan and butylbenzene were studied.
It follows from the experimental results that the thermolysis of 1-methylindan and butylbenzene proceeds as
The thermolysis of tetraline was affected signficantly when some free radical initiator was added.
These results give not only some enligntenments for elucidating the real paths of tetraline thermolysis but also proofs of some reaction steps in the reaction mechanism.
